12 Things Brides Forget Before Their Wedding Day



  1. BRING EXTRA SHOES! Those gorgeous heels you bought? Yeah, by the time the reception rolls around your feet will be killing you! Bring an extra pair of flats so you can keep dancing and socializing the night away. You’ll thank me later.

  1. Decide what to do with the gifts. This is often forgotten during the wedding planning process, but still pretty important thing to remember! Make sure you assign someone to pack up the gifts and tell them where to take them. Especially if you are leaving on your honeymoon that night! You don’t want to decide what to do with them after you have had a few glasses of champagne. ;)

  1. Assign someone responsible to take care of the marriage license! Your officiant will take two copies and one is your souvenir. (Yes, you will sign three of them.) Make sure you don’t ask your cousin who has had 4 possibly 6 drinks that night already.

  1. A pretty hanger for your wedding dress. Since your dress will be photographed you want to make sure it will look as pretty as possible. Don’t let your photographer take a picture of your  gorgeous gown with a plastic hanger. Sounds silly right? You will thank me when you get those gorgeous photos back! Plus, how cool is it to see your new last name on the hanger holding the dress you are marrying your soulmate in?

  1. Make sure to bring a little cosmetic bag with you, pack lipstick, eyeliner, and foundation. Crying, kissing, and wiping can smear your makeup so  make sure to do some touch-ups throughout the day so you can keep looking flawless and gorgeous all day long!

  1. Bring a little sewing kit. You may not need it, however you will have the comfort of knowing you can fix a falling hem or a tear in a bridesmaid dress right away.

  1. Baby wipes are a lifesaver! They help get lipstick and dirt off of your dress! They also do double duty keeping little ones in your wedding clean!

  1. What to do with that rented tux? The last thing you want to the day after your wedding is return that tux! So make sure to ask your bestie and thank him/her with lunch the following week.

  1. Get a gift for your significant other! Show each other some love after all the planning you did together. Make sure they know they are appreciated, because it may have been a tough few weeks leading up to the wedding.

  1. Figure out where you two will spend the night and make sure you two have a place to be alone that night. Nobody wants to spend their wedding night with family. (Sorry family!)
